Shepherdstown, WV--The Shepherd University Foundation has received a $2,500 donation from Frontier, a Citizens Communications national telephone company that serves West Virginia's eastern panhandle. The donation supports a special company scholarship that is available to students who are studying business and technology. In presenting a check to Dr. David Dunlop, president of Shepherd University, Chuck Ellison, Frontier area manager, said that his company has long been committed to supporting the communities it serves, especially in education. "It benefits us as an employer to have a well-educated labor market, particularly in the area of computerized technology," he said. "We also want to instill in high school and college students the need for specialized and continuous learning as jobs in the communications field become more and more complex." Frontier has been a generous annual contributor to the Foundation, said Monica Lingenfelter, vice president of the Shepherd University Foundation. In previous years Frontier has provided support for the Scarborough library, women's athletics, and technology and business scholarships.
